Spacious, private, and full of potential this 475-acre tract in Franklin County, Alabama is offered at $4,000 per acre and represents an outstanding opportunity to acquire a large, contiguous piece of North Alabama land. Located along County Road 290, the property offers excellent access while maintaining the privacy and scale that are increasingly hard to find. The land is dominated by beautiful 2030 year-old hardwood timber, creating a classic North Alabama landscape with rolling terrain, abundant wildlife habitat, and countless homesite or cabin locations. With its size and diversity, this property is well-suited for a family estate, recreational retreat, premier hunting property, or long-term timber investment.
